We are looking for an experienced Marketing Officer (ideally, more than five years’ experience) to join our Marketing and Communications Team. Through a combination of new developments and acquisitions, our portfolio is growing – as is the demand for older people’s housing which is why we are recruiting! We need someone to lead and deliver high-performing marketing campaigns that drive measurable lead generation, helping us reach our target audience and finding new and innovative ways to do so.

This is a hands-on role where you’ll plan, execute, and optimise multi-channel campaigns, manage reporting, tracking and analytics, and continuously improve website performance and conversion rates for enquiries. As part of a multi-disciplinary marketing and communications team you’ll be the link between marketing, design, digital platforms, and sales — ensuring every campaign launches successfully and makes an impact. Whether it’s marketing new or existing Extra Care and Retirement Living properties, producing material to promote new developments and acquisitions, or managing and reporting on data, you will be at the heart of it.

While the role is predominantly home based, the successful candidate will be required to visit Housing 21 schemes and villages across England, with occasional overnight stays, as required and attend monthly face to face team meetings, usually held at our Head Office in Birmingham.

Key responsibilities
  • Campaign strategy and execution: plan and manage end-to-end lead generation campaigns across Google Ads, Meta, and LinkedIn. Build and optimise landing pages, brief designers/agencies, and monitor budgets for cost-effective results.
  • Graphic and video design: creation and/or editing of marketing materials for digital and print, including brochures, flyers, posters, case studies, and content for social media.
  • Tracking and analytics: own tracking setup via Google Tag Manager and Google Analytics. Analyse performance and provide actionable insights.
  • Website optimisation: update and maintain scheme pages and content, including copywriting, videos and photography, and compelling storytelling. Implement SEO best practices and optimise UX for conversions.
  • Collaboration and reporting: act as the interface between marketing and sales. Report on budgets, ROI, lead quality, and conversion performance. Support the Marketing Manager and other team members, including the Marketing Executives, with any additional duties or tasks, acting up and taking the lead during any periods of absence of your line manager.
